- Demand Inspection
6 infractions
- 10. Is a properly supplied first aid kit provided and readily available?
- Only a small first aid kit was observed on the main floor area. Ensure that first aid kits meet the requirements outlined in the child care guidelines.
- 11. Are parent provided foods being properly handled and stored to ensure the safety of clients in this social care facility?
- The small fridge use to store baby's milk was placed in the washroom. All the foods must be stored away from the washroom.
- 21. Is the plumbing system adequate and being properly maintained (Critical)?
- The maximum hot water temperature detected at one hand sink in the main floor bathroom was at 50.5C. Ensure that the maximum hot water temperature at all the handwashing stations be maintained at no higher than 49C.
- 29. Are washrooms / bathing facilities properly constructed, maintained and supplied (Non-Critical)?
- The missing fan cover in one basement bathroom should be installed. The fan in another basement bathroom should be replaced.
- 31. Are general nuisance conditions, other than those noted in other violations, being prevented at this child care facility (Critical)?
- A medication box was stored in the staff washroom on the main floor. It must be stored outside of the washroom at all times. A sharp container must be equipped in the facility as well.
- 32. Are general nuisance conditions, other than those noted in other violations, being prevented at this child care facility (Non-Critical)?
- No written cleaning schedule was made available in the toddler's room in the basement. Ensure that written cleaning schedule be made available at each of the program areas.
